New insights into macrophage polarization and its prognostic role in patients with colorectal cancer liver metastasis.

Abstract

BACKGROUND

As liver metastasis is the most common cause of mortality in patients with colorectal cancer, studying colorectal cancer liver metastasis (CLM) microenvironment is essential for improved understanding of tumor biology and to identify novel therapeutic targets.

METHODS

We used a multiplex immunofluorescence platform to study tumor associated macrophage (TAM) polarization and adaptive T cell subtypes in tumor samples from 105 CLM patients (49 without and 56 with preoperative chemotherapy).

RESULTS

CLM exhibited M2 macrophage polarization, and helper T cells were the prevalent adaptive T cell subtype. The density of total, M2 and TGFβ-expressing macrophages, and regulatory T cells was lower in CLM treated with preoperative chemotherapy. CLM with right-sided primary demonstrated enrichment of TGFβ-expressing macrophages, and with left-sided primary had higher densities of helper and cytotoxic T cells. In multivariate analysis, high density of M2 macrophages correlated with longer recurrence-free survival (RFS) in the entire cohort [hazard ratio (HR) 0.425, 95% CI 0.219-0.825, p = 0.011) and in patients without preoperative chemotherapy (HR 0.45, 95% CI 0.221-0.932, p = 0.032). High pSMAD3-expressing macrophages were associated with shorter RFS in CLM after preoperative chemotherapy.

CONCLUSIONS

Our results highlight the significance of a multi-marker approach to define the macrophage subtypes and identify M2 macrophages as a predictor of favorable prognosis in CLM.

摘要

背景

由于肝转移是结直肠癌患者最常见的死亡原因,研究结直肠癌肝转移(CLM)微环境对于更好地理解肿瘤生物学和识别新的治疗靶点至关重要。

方法

我们使用多重免疫荧光平台研究了105例CLM患者(49例未接受术前化疗,56例接受术前化疗)肿瘤样本中的肿瘤相关巨噬细胞(TAM)极化和适应性T细胞亚型。

结果

CLM表现出M2巨噬细胞极化,辅助性T细胞是主要的适应性T细胞亚型。术前化疗治疗的CLM中,总巨噬细胞、M2巨噬细胞和表达TGFβ的巨噬细胞以及调节性T细胞的密度较低。右侧原发性CLM表现出表达TGFβ的巨噬细胞富集,左侧原发性CLM具有更高密度的辅助性和细胞毒性T细胞。在多变量分析中,M2巨噬细胞的高密度与整个队列中更长的无复发生存期(RFS)相关[风险比(HR)0.425,95%置信区间0.219-0.825,p = 0.011],在未接受术前化疗的患者中也是如此(HR 0.45,95%置信区间0.221-0.932,p = 0.032)。术前化疗后,高表达pSMAD3的巨噬细胞与CLM中较短的RFS相关。

结论

我们的结果强调了采用多标记方法定义巨噬细胞亚型并将M2巨噬细胞识别为CLM中良好预后预测指标的重要性。
